Output e49dd36914978257baba8b7ac36b3466197828dc068165581606c8ed0d8ec3f2:13

value
509933896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17cdae55a4857def086a1c147570f094e610310e OP_EQUAL
address
MA52AoqQWJwZaTa3WZ8Qch2pe4GKHGGKuR
transaction
e49dd36914978257baba8b7ac36b3466197828dc068165581606c8ed0d8ec3f2
spent
true